RETRIEVING REPORT

Central Highlands Working Gundog Club Friday 6 April 2007

Nursery Lane, Benalla

NOVICE STAKE Judge: Mr J. Palmer (NSW) Entries: 31
1st J. Lynch’s Lowther Highland Tsu (Lab D) 157 pts
2nd P. Betteridge’s (Handler G. Cole) Truclass Bossco (Lab D) 150 pts
3rd S. Wilke’s (D. Wilkie) Coningsburgh Bon Chance (Lab D) 148 pts
4th N. Green’s Reveirter Wine Shiraz (Lab D) 147 pts

RESTRICTED STAKE Judge: Mr R. Tawton (ACT) Entries: 23
1st R. Drew’s Beereegan Secret Formula NRD (Lab B) 147 pts
2nd W.&T. Parkinson’s Terraway Moonshine NRD (Lab D) 145 pts
3rd C. Van Eekelen’s Coalsgarth Cooper NRD (Lab D) 139 pts
4th A. Golle’s Tallowood Vodka NRD (Lab D) 128 pts
This win qualifies “Meg” for the title of Restricted Retrieving Dog, congratulations Rod.

ALL AGE STAKE Judge: Mr M. Davis & Mr J. Patrick (SA) Entries: 35
1st A.&J. Hargreaves Gr RT Ch Winterset Moon Shadow CM (GR D) 139.5 pts
2nd G. Tawton’s Gr RT Ch Kadnook Pride Ov Cork (Lab D) 130.5 pts
3rd J. Lynch’s RT Ch Coalsgarth Tassie Fern (Lab B) 130 pts
4th R. Whitechurch’s RT Ch Tocktunga Slick Willie (Lab D) 127.5 pts


Saturday 7 April 2007
NOVICE STAKE Judge: Mr A. Golle (Qld) Entries: 34
1st A.&J. Cramond’s Adderslot Maverick (Lab D) 151 pts
2nd J. Lynch’s Lowther Highland Tsu (Lab D) 150 pts
3rd J.&M. Law’s Lindenlake Chipper Bravo (Lab D) 142 pts
4th Blackboy Kennels’ (Handler M. McClure) Kadnook Royal Lancer (Lab D) 139 pts

RESTRICTED STAKE Judge: Mr G. Allen (SA) Entries: 27
1st M. Hunter’s Reveirter Cup Subzero (Lab D) 143.5 pts
2nd W.&T. Parkinson’s Terraway Moonshine NRD (Lab D) 140 pts
3rd W.&T. Parkinson’s Terraway Total Eclipse (Lab D) 139.5 pts
4th J. Carter’s Yorifeld Rain Lover NRD CDX (GSP B) 137.5 pts
This win qualifies “Beau” for the title of Novice Retrieving Dog, congratulations Mick.

ALL AGE STAKE Judge: Mrs G. Golle (Qld) Entries: 34
1st B. Kennedy’s Dindigold Fair Dinkum RRD (GR D) 157 pts
2nd S.&M. Hall’s Gr RT Ch Bambillay Brave Heart (Lab D) 148 pts
3rd A.&J. Hargreaves Gr RT Ch Winterset Moon Shadow CM (GR D) 147 pts
4th W.&M. Davis’ Nat RT Ch Beereegan One Tree (Lab D) 146 pts



Sunday 8 April 2007
NOVICE STAKE Judge: Mr R. Johnston Entries: 31
1st J. Lynch’s Lowther Highland Tsu (Lab D) 146 pts
2nd P. Winkfield’s (Handler G. Tawton) Yorifeld Joy To The World (GSP B) 145 pts
3rd A.&J. Cramond’s Adderslot Star Spangled Yank (Imp USA) (Lab D) 144 pts
4th D.&V. Furnell’s Wooundella Len CDX ET (Lab D) 143 pts


RESTRICTED STAKE Judge: Mr N. Eltringham Entries: 24
1st W.&T. Parkinson’s Terraway Moonshine NRD (Lab D) 141 pts
2nd G. Cole’s Truclass Rough Diamond (Lab B) 134 pts
3rd W.&T. Parkinson’s Terraway Total Eclipse (Lab D) 129.5 pts
4th J. Carter’s Yorifeld Rain Lover NRD CDX (GSP B) 127 pts
This win qualifies “Whisky” for the title of Restricted Retrieving Dog, congratulations Wayne.

ALL AGE STAKE Judge: Mr T. Stevens & Mr N. Eltringham Entries: 36
1st G. Tawton’s Gr RT Ch Kadnook Pride Ov Cork (Lab D) 138 pts
2nd J. Lynch’s RT Ch Coalsgarth Tassie Fern (Lab B) 134 pts
3rd A.&J. Hargreaves Gr RT Ch Winterset Moon Shadow (GR D) 132.5 pts
4th R.&P. Tawton’s’ Gr RT Ch Kadnook King Of Kanberra CM (Lab D) 131.5 pts

Winner of the RT Ch Firefield Yankee Belle CM Perpetual Trophy (donated by Noel & Kate Eltringham) for the Highest Scoring Novice Aggregate (Sash donated by Jack Monatsell)

Jack Lynch’s Lowther Highland Tsu (Lab Dog)


Winner of the RT Ch Beereegan Wonderson Perpetual Trophy (donated by Mark & Wendy Davis) for the Highest Scoring Restricted Aggregate (Sash donated by Jack Monatsell)

Wayne Parkinson’s Terraway Moonshine RRD (Lab Dog)


Winner of the RT Ch Coalsgarth Bannerji Perpetual Trophy (donated by Roy & Betty Davies) for the Highest Scoring All Age Aggregate (Sash donated by Jack Monatsell)

Alison and Jim Hargreaves’ Gr RT Ch Winterset Moon Shadow (GR Dog)

Winner of the Laurie Cook Memorial Award to the best Club Person over the Easter weekend went to Mr Fred Cowie.
